COTY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2016 in Review

334 of the 4,000 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Coty (COTY) for Q4 2016, worth a combined $8.97B — up 46% from $6.13B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 165 funds opened new COTY positions and 71 closed out — a net gain of 94 holders — while 118 added to existing stakes and 44 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Massachusetts Financial Services, adding an estimated $1.46B. The largest seller was Millennium Management, cutting an estimated $1.11B.
